This paper presents the experimental evaluation of a commonly used methodology to tune the PI regulators of the FieldOriented Control (FOC) strategy for Permanent Magnet Synchronous Motors (PMSMs). The methodology used is based on theAbsolute Value Optimum (AVO) and Symmetric Optimum (SO) criterions. These methods employ a simplified model of the plant tobe controlled. Due to the complexity and non-linearities present in the FOC PMSM drive some divergence between the idealresponse and the real results will occur. In this paper a comparison between simulated and experimental results is carried out toevaluate the goodness of the solution obtained. The divergences observed between simulations and the results obtained in theexperimental setup are shown and it is attempted to justify the causes of them. Overall it is concluded that the method provides asatisfactory initial commissioning of the PI regulators for the drive system under study.
